Holly Madison (born December 23, 1979) is an American model and television personality, best known for appearing as Hugh Hefner's number one girlfriend with Bridget Marquardt and Kendra Wilkinson on the reality TV series The Girls Next Door.

Biography

Madison was born Holly Cullen2 in Astoria, Oregon1. Her father traveled around due to work in the timber industry, and from age 2-11, she grew up on Prince of Wales Island, Alaska, near Ketchikan. Her family then moved back home to St. Helens, Oregon. She attended Portland State University for two years as a double-major in theatre and psychology.3

In 1999, Madison moved to Los Angeles to attend Loyola Marymount University, where to make money she competed to become a Hawaiian Tropic model and worked at Hooters. This led to invitations to the Playboy Mansion, at a time when Hefner had seven other girlfriends. Madison moved into the mansion and became one of Hefner's official girlfriends in August 2001, after more than a year of visiting the mansion. In February 2002, after all but two of his girlfriends left, Madison became Hef's "#1 Girl" and moved into his bedroom at the mansion.1 Hefner's two other girlfriends, Bridget Marquardt and Kendra Wilkinson, have their own bedrooms down the hallway. In 2008 after her Playboy success she was named among the top Hooters girls of all time in 2008 as part of the restaurant's 25th anniversary.4

Madison has spoken openly about her plastic surgery, having had a rhinoplasty (nose job) and breast augmentation, going from an A cup breast to a D cup.5

Career

In 2003, Madison shot a pictorial for Cyber Girl of the Week, a feature of the Playboy website. She also appeared on the cover and inside of the November 2005 issue of Playboy magazine, along with Marquardt and Wilkinson as part of a special pictorial promoting The Girls Next Door. The girls were featured again on the covers of the September 2006 and the March 2008 issues of Playboy.

In season three of the show during the episode "My Bare Lady," Madison stated that she wants to have a career producing Playboy spreads. During seasons three and four, Holly has been shown working at the Playboy studios as an intern and later a junior editor. She also helped design and put together the girls' 2008 The Girls Next Door calendar.

A self-described animal lover, in 2006 Madison started writing articles about pets for a friend's quarterly magazine, The Coolest Little Pet Magazine. She describes herself as "mistress of the Mansion pooches". In April 2007, Madison was featured nude in a PETA ad, alongside the tagline "I'd Rather Go Naked Than Wear Fur". 6

Personal life

In the past, Madison has stated that she wants to marry Hefner and have his children. During an interview at the Playboy of the Year luncheon in May 2008, Hefner stated, "I love Holly very much and I think we’re going to be together the rest of my life, but marriage isn’t part of my puzzle. It’s not a personal thing; I just haven’t had much luck with marriages."7

On October 7, 2008, Madison announced in a video posted on TMZ.com that her relationship with Hefner had ended, but that she, Bridget Marquardt, and Kendra Wilkinson are "still filming stuff together."8 Hugh Hefner confirmed the breakup stating that, "If Holly says it's over, I guess it's over." Hefner also confirmed that all three girls are committed to a sixth season of The Girls Next Door, and that he plans to find new live-in girlfriends.9

In November 2008, Madison began dating illusionist Criss Angel.10
